Also, no one has a definitive answer on what's fake. People try to point to things like shoe lace baggies and stuff... I mean... We are talking about a supply that could change at any time during the mfg process. Not to mention, they aren't using the same piece of leather for both shoes. They got a bunch of people making these shoes seperately and then pairing them after they're made. So they are for sure gonna have inconsistencies. look at threads from fakes from 2013, all the fakes have issues with the way the leather was cut or sewn. Mainly the leather has "widows peaks" both in the toe box and on the back.
